Enigma Makinesi, Gizli Mesajların Şifrelenmesi

Enigma; II. Dünya Savaşı sırasında Nazi Almanyası tarafından gizli mesajların şifrelenmesi ve tekrar çözülmesi amacı ile tasarlanan bir şifre makinesidir. Enigma makinesi, Rotor makineleri ailesi ile ilişkili bir Elektro-Mekanik aygıt olup birçok değişik türü bulunmaktadır.

Enigma makinesi, ticari olarak 1920 li yılların başında kullanıldı. Birçok ülkede Ordu ve Devlet kurumları için özel modeller tasarlandı ve üretildi. Bunların en ünlüleri II. Dünya Savaşı öncesinde ve savaş sırasında Nazi Almanyası’nda kullanılan modeller olup Alman ordu modeli olan Wehrmacht Enigma, en çok konuşulan modeldi.

Bu makine kötü bir üne sahip oldu çünkü Müttefik şifreciler (Polonya şifre bürosu, Birleşik Krallık – Bletchley Park vb.) tarafından geniş mesajları çözümlendi. Şifre çözücülerin Müttefiklerin savaşı kazanmalarına büyük yardımları olmuştu. Bazı tarihçiler, Alman Enigma kod sisteminin deşifre olması sayesinde Avrupa’da savaşın iki yıl daha önce bittiğini ileri sürmektedirler.

Enigma şifresinin bazı zayıf yanları olmakla birlikte, aslında diğer faktörler olan operatör hataları, prosedür açıkları ve nadir olarak ele geçen kod kitapları sayesinde çözümlenebildi.

II. Dünya Savaşında Bletchley Park – Birleşik Krallık’ta üslenen Amerikalı ve İngiliz şifre çözücüler, o zamanın en yetenekli ve en değerli bilim insanı, matematikçi ve mühendis lerinden oluşmaktaydı.Bunlardan bazıları, daha sonra Bilgisayar biliminin kurucularından sayılacak Alan Matthison Turing ve dünyanın ilk dijital ve programlanabilir bilgisayarı olan Colossus’u yapan Thomas Harold Flowers’dır. Birçok Colossus bilgisayarı, II. Dünya Savaşı sırasında Alman Lorenz SZ40/42 şifre sisteminin çözülmesi işleminde olasılık hesaplayıcı olarak kullanılmıştır.

II. Dünya Savaşı ve stratejik planların aktarılmasında kullanılan şifre sistemleri ve bunların çözülmesinde kullanılan algoritmalar, buluşlar, şifre çözücü makineler bir anlamda bilgisayar biliminin doğmasına neden olmuştur diyebiliriz.

Enigma Çalışma Sistemi

Diğer Rotor makineleri gibi Enigma da Elektro-Mekanik bir sistemdir. Temel olarak, rotor mekanizması sayesinde olasılık üreten bir mekanizmadır. Daktilo klavyesine benzer her bir klavye tuşuna basıldığında, rotorlar döner. Belirgin olarak tüm Enigma sistemlerinde öncelikle en sağdaki rotor döner, daha sonra ona komşu olan rotorlar bir veya daha fazla adım atabilir. Rotorun dişli mekanizması her algoritma programlanmadan önce sökülür ve farklı bir konumda takılırdı. Ayrıca her mesaj çekiminden önce operatör tarafından alt bölümdeki elektrik soketlerini farklı şekilde dizerek şifrenin çözümünü daha da zorlaştırırdı.Mekanik sisteme bağlı elektrik sistemi, operatöre gösterge bölümünde hangi harfin basıldığını ışıklı olarak gösterirdi.

Enigma rotorunun açılımı

  1. Çentikli halka
  2. “A” kontağının yerini ayarlamak için nokta
  3. Alfabe tekerliği veya Alfabe halkası
  4. Elektrik plaka kontakları
  5. Kablo bağlantıları
  6. Zemberek yüklü iğne kontakları
  7. Zemberek yüklü halka ayarlama kaldıracı
  8. Rotor göbeği
  9. Parmak tekerlek
  10. Kilit mekanizması

Mandallı çark mekanizması

Enigma’nın ilerleme mekanizması. Her üç mandal (yeşil) beraberce ilerler. İlk rotorda (1), çark (kırmızı) hep mandal tarafından kavramıştır ve her düğmeye basılışta çark bir adım ilerler. Resimdeki ikinci rotor (2) da mandal tarafından kavranmıştır, çünkü ilk rotorun kenarındaki çentik mandalla hizalanmıştır; gelecek düğme basılışında o da bir adım ilerleyecektir. Üçüncü rotor (3) kavranmamıştır, çünkü ikinci rotorun kenarındaki çentik, mandalla hizalı değildir; mandal çarkın dişleri ile temas etmeden kenardaki halka üzerinde kayacaktır.

Kaynak: Vikipedi

Exit mobile version